5300Vrms isolation voltage means this opto can withstand a 5.3 kV transient between input and output without breakdown — a standard rating for reinforced insulation in mains-referenced circuits like motor drives, power supplies, and PLC I/O modules. 20% minimum Current Transfer Ratio (CTR) at 10 mA forward current sets the gain floor: at 10 mA input, the output transistor will sink at least 2 mA. For a typical 5V logic load with a 2.2k pull-up, that 2 mA is enough to pull the output low — but the 20% minimum means the design must budget for the worst case, not the typical 50-100% CTR. 2 µs turn-on and 2 µs turn-off times place this part in the medium-speed class — fine for 50/60 Hz line sync, relay drivers, and status feedback, but too slow for high-speed data links or switching power supply feedback loops above ~50 kHz. The transistor-with-base output gives you access to the base node — useful for tailoring the switching threshold with an external resistor, or for driving a Darlington pair without an extra opto.

Package and board fit

The -55°C to +100°C operating range covers industrial temperature environments — fine for factory-floor control cabinets, but the upper limit sits below the +105°C or +125°C grades needed for under-hood automotive or high-density power supplies. The 30V output maximum and 400mV Vce saturation mean the output side can switch 5V, 12V, or 24V logic levels cleanly — the saturated voltage drop of 0.4V is well below the logic-low threshold of most digital inputs.

What is the closest pin-compatible alternative to H11A2S in this Optoisolators family?

The base product number is H11A, which covers a family of single-channel phototransistor optoisolators. The H11A2S is a specific CTR-binned variant. Other H11A variants (e.g., H11A1, H11A3, H11A4) share the same 6-SMD Gull Wing footprint and pinout but differ in minimum CTR. No official successor is listed by onsemi; a parametric search across the H11A family for the same package and isolation voltage is the practical path to a substitute.
